FERRAN EXTENDS STAY

PANJIM: FC Goa have announced that Indian Super League top scorer Ferran ‘Coro Corominas has extended his stay with the football club till the next edition of the tournament. The Spanish striker was in sensationa­l form throughout the ISL, netting a record breaking 18 goals through the campaign, including back to back hattricks against Bengaluru FC and Kerala Blasters FC.

WADA COMPLIANT: AIBA

LAUSANNE: The Internatio­nal Boxing Associatio­n (AIBA) on Monday claimed it has become Wada-compliant since adopting a revamped anti-doping programme, which was cited as an area of concern by the IOC when it threatened to expel the sport from the 2020 Olympics. “Following the review of the Internatio­nal Boxing Associatio­n’s Corrective Action Report (CAR), the World Anti-doping Agency concluded that all non-conformiti­es have been addressed appropriat­ely by AIBA,” the AIBA said.

PRAJNESH LEAPS TO 176

NEW DELHI : Making a huge jump, India’s Prajnesh Gunneswara­n on Monday leapfrogge­d 84 places to a career-best singles rank of 176, following his maiden title-triumph on the ATP Challenger circuit.

The Sunday’s win in Anning in China gave the left-hander 125 points, pushing him inside top200 for the first time in his career.
